Pumpkin Scones with Cinnamon Drizzle

Ingredients
  

For the Scones:

2 cups all-purpose flour

1/2 cup granulated sugar

1 tablespoon baking powder

1 teaspoon ground cinnamon

1/2 teaspoon ground nutmeg

1/4 teaspoon ground ginger

1/2 teaspoon salt

1/2 cup cold unsalted butter, cubed

3/4 cup canned pumpkin puree

1/4 cup milk

1 large egg

1 teaspoon vanilla extract

For the Cinnamon Drizzle:

1 cup powdered sugar

1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on

2-3 tablespoons milk (adjust for desired consistency)

1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ions
 

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

    Mix Dry Ingredients: In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the flour, granulated sugar, baking powder, cinnamon, nutmeg, ginger, and salt until fully combined.

      Cut in Butter: Add the cold cubed butter to the flour mixture. Using a pastry cutter or your fingers, cut the butter into the flour until the mixture resembles coarse crumbs.

        Combine Wet Ingredients: In a separate bowl, mix the pumpkin puree, milk, egg, and vanilla extract until smooth.

          Incorporate Wet into Dry: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ients. Stir gently with a spatula until just combined. Do not overmix; the dough should be slightly sticky.

            Shape the Scones: Turn the dough out onto a lightly floured surface and shape it into a 1-inch thick circle. Using a sharp knife, cut the circle into 8 wedges (like a pizza) and transfer them to the prepared baking sheet, spacing them about 1 inch apart.

              Bake: Bake in the preheated oven for 15-20 minutes, or until the scones are golden brown and a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

                Prepare the Cinnamon Drizzle: While the scones are baking, make the cinnamon drizzle. In a small bowl, whisk together the powdered sugar, cinnamon, milk, and vanilla extract until smooth. Adjust the milk to achieve your desired consistency.

                  Cool and Drizzle: Once the scones are baked, remove them from the oven and allow them to cool for about 10 minutes before drizzling the cinnamon glaze over the top.

                    Serve and Enjoy: Serve the pumpkin scones warm or at room temperature, paired with your favorite tea or coffee for a cozy treat.

                      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 20 mins | 40 mins | 8 scones
